There are 3 calories in 1 gram of Parsley (Dried).
Calorie breakdown: 13% fat, 67% carbs, 20% protein.

Other common serving sizes:

Serving Size Calories
1 tsp 1
1 tbsp 4
1 oz 78
100 g 276
